Congruence defines transformations precisely: translations, rotations, reflections, and their compositions. Standards include proving triangle congruence criteria using rigid motions and making formal constructions with compass and straightedge. This domain is the proof-based core of Geometry.

G-CO.AExperiment with transformations in the plane.G-CO.BUnderstand congruence in terms of rigid motions.G-CO.CProve geometric theorems and, when appropriate, the converse of theorems.G-CO.DMake geometric constructions.
